Types of Hydraulic Flow Valves

The versatility of hydraulic flow valves means they come in various types, each serving a distinct purpose. Understanding these types can aid in selecting the right valve for your application.

1. Directional Control Valves

Directional control valves manage the path of hydraulic fluid within a system. They direct flow to various components, allowing for complex movements in hydraulic machinery.

  • Applications: Used in hydraulic presses, excavators, and hoists.
  • Benefits: Enhances the flexibility and functionality of hydraulic systems.

2. Flow Control Valves

Flow control valves regulate the speed of hydraulic fluid flow. They can be adjusted to achieve the desired rate of flow, which is crucial for maintaining system performance.

  • Applications: Commonly found in hydraulic lifts and conveyor systems.
  • Benefits: Improves efficiency by controlling actuators' speed and ensuring smooth operations.

3. Pressure Relief Valves

Pressure relief valves protect hydraulic systems from excessive pressure, preventing damage to other components.

  • Applications: Essential in hydraulic circuits where pressure surges can occur.
  • Benefits: Enhances safety and prolongs the life of system components.

Key Applications of Hydraulic Flow Valves

Hydraulic flow valves play a vital role in multiple sectors. Here are some of the primary applications:

1. Construction Industry

In construction, hydraulic flow valves are critical for equipment like bulldozers and cranes, ensuring precise control over lifting and moving heavy materials. Their reliable performance allows for greater productivity on job sites.

2. Manufacturing Processes

In manufacturing, hydraulic systems powered by hydraulic flow valves are common in automated machinery. From injection molding to assembly lines, these valves enable seamless operation, improving overall efficiency.

3. Agriculture

Agricultural machinery, such as tractors and harvesters, heavily relies on hydraulic flow valves. These valves help in steering, lifting implements, and operating machinery, allowing for effective farming practices.

4. Transportation

Hydraulic flow valves are important in vehicles (especially heavy trucks and trailers) for managing braking and steering systems. Their ability to respond swiftly to input ensures safety and responsiveness.

Common Issues and Solutions

Despite their robust functionality, users may encounter common issues with hydraulic flow valves. Here are potential problems along with practical solutions:

Problem 1: Inconsistent Flow Rate

  • Possible Causes: Blockages, incorrect setting adjustments, or valve wear.
  • Solution: Inspect the valve for clogs, adjust settings as needed, and replace worn components.

Problem 2: Over-Pressurization

  • Possible Causes: Faulty pressure relief valve or settings mismatch.
  • Solution: Test the relief valve for functionality. Replace or adjust as necessary to ensure proper pressure relief.

Problem 3: Leakage Issues

  • Possible Causes: Seals degrading, incorrect installation, or damage.
  • Solution: Check seals and replace if worn. Ensure proper installation according to manufacturer specifications.
